You use the InterAction Factory to update InterAction with the cleansed data. To update InterAction with data from the corrected text file, you must identify the file name and location of the file you want to import.
Importing the data is similar to transforming a data set - Application Collaboration finds the existing addresses and updates their information with the changes. Note that new data is not created during the import.
Update InterAction with the Corrected Data
- Copy the corrected data file to the workstation. Note the filename and location.
- Choose Console > Factory Import.
Enter the File Name and Location for the file to import.
Choose the Browse button to browse for a directory location on your workstation.
Choose File Import to import the data. InterAction is updated with the data in the specified file. The total number of updated records displays at the bottom of the dialog box.
Only addresses that have changed are updated. Addresses in the import file that are identical to the corresponding address in InterAction are not updated.
- When the import is complete, choose Close.
